Linear Regression with NaN Elements

5 次查看(过去 30 天)
Hi everbody,
I have a data set which is named as AA.
AA=[0.02 NaN NaN NaN 0.03 0.035 0.045 NaN NaN 0.05 0.059]
I should create a linear regression on NaN elements. (regression must be created from 0.02 to 0.03 and from 0.045 to 0.05 )
How can i done it?
Thanks.
  2 个评论
Computer Lover
Computer Lover 2018-1-9
New dataset mustn't include NaN elements. Regression values should replace NaN elements' locations.

请先登录,再进行评论。

回答(1 个)

Birdman
Birdman 2018-1-9
Something like this?(replacing NaN values with the mean of array without including NaNs)
AA(isnan(AA))=mean(AA(~isnan(AA)))

类别

Help CenterFile Exchange 中查找有关 Linear Regression 的更多信息

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by